... Read moreNavigating divorce at 40 can feel overwhelming, especially when you've spent years trying to maintain your marriage. From my experience, the first step toward healing is accepting that chasing after someone who's not committed only leads to exhaustion and pain. After my divorce, I focused on self-care and rebuilding my identity outside the relationship. Therapy helped me process my emotions and gain clarity on what I truly wanted in life next. I also leaned on close friends and family who provided much-needed support without judgment. Rebuilding your life post-divorce includes setting new personal goals, rediscovering hobbies, and sometimes even exploring new social circles. I found that embracing this new chapter gave me unexpected freedom and renewed confidence. It’s important to remember that survival means learning to love yourself again and envisioning a future that excites you. If you’re going through a similar experience, know that it’s okay to grieve and take time to heal. Don’t rush the process. Surround yourself with positivity and remember that you’re stronger than you think. Divorce at 40 isn’t the end; often, it’s a new beginning filled with possibilities.
